I am unable to access exchange online via powershell anymore. it has been about 2 or 3 months since i have tried but this used to work with no issues. 

I have tried connecting 3 ways, all of which fail with the same error

#1

$UserCredential = Get-Credential

$Session = New-PSSession -ConfigurationName Microsoft.Exchange -ConnectionUri https://outlook.office365.com/powershell-liveid/ -Credential $UserCredential -Authentication Basic -AllowRedirection

Import-PSSession -Session $Session -DisableNameChecking

the progress bar comes up, it says importing and counts up to 6 or 700 commands as expected then the unexpected error message:

Import-PSSession : Data returned by the remote Get-FormatData command is not in the expected format.

After that, none of the commands work - example Get-Mailbox 

#2

Connect-EXOPSSession -UserPrincipalName ******@x.com

same deal. same error

Import-PSSession : Data returned by the remote Get-FormatData command is not in the expected format.

At C:\Users\x\AppData\Local\Apps\2.0\A53V0WOT.PE1\6Y7OL9NA.H46\micr..tion_1f16bd4ec4c2bb19_0010.0000_673f37

c317fb5976\CreateExoPSSession.ps1:311 char:40

  • ...      $PSSessionModuleInfo = Import-PSSession $PSSession -AllowClobber

+                                 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

    + CategoryInfo          : InvalidResult: (:) [Import-PSSession], ArgumentException

    + FullyQualifiedErrorId : ErrorMalformedDataFromRemoteCommand,Microsoft.PowerShell.Commands.ImportPSSessionCommand

#3

Connect-ExchangeOnline -UserPrincipalName ******@x.com -ShowProgress $true

same deal. same error

Import-PSSession : Data returned by the remote Get-FormatData command is not in the expected format.

At C:\Program Files\WindowsPowerShell\Modules\ExchangeOnlineManagement\1.0.1\ExchangeOnlineManagement.psm1:454 char:40

  • ... oduleInfo = Import-PSSession $PSSession -AllowClobber -DisableNameChe ...

+                 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~

    + CategoryInfo          : InvalidResult: (:) [Import-PSSession], ArgumentException

    + FullyQualifiedErrorId : ErrorMalformedDataFromRemoteCommand,Microsoft.PowerShell.Commands.ImportPSSessionCommand

At this point effectively unable to admin exchange online via powershell. Anyone have any ideas?
